4 Bathroom Remodeling Ideas for Fixing Your Dysfunctional Bathroom

master bathroom remodeling ideas

Knowing when to hire a contractor to remodel your bathroom is often a mystery until we discover we hate going into the space. Our bathrooms should be where we go have a relaxing soak in the tub after a long day, somewhere to enjoy preparing for the day with our morning routines, and a functional, safe, room with ideal lighting. Waiting until we hate going into the space isn’t a good idea. We should pay close attention to these reasons for a bathroom remodel:

  • Not enough space to keep our belongings tidy
  • Odd, difficult to navigate layouts
  • The lighting is too bright or too dim
  • Everything about the room looks too old for our tastes

Bathroom Remodeling Ideas for More Space

When it comes to bathroom remodeling ideas, creating storage space is the top reason for a remodel. Most of us have various things stored in our bathrooms, like cleaning supplies, towels and linens, makeup, personal care items, and hair appliances. If we don’t have the right storage space for all the stuff, we are going to find ourselves sifting through tons of products to find what we need on a daily basis. Not to mention, just seeing all of our bathroom accessories out on the countertops makes the room appear smaller. Consider opting for custom storage options to streamline your space.

Update the Layout

Older homes tend to have small bathrooms that are not very easy to navigate. It can be hard to get into the shower if the toilet is in an odd position, and dated showers can be downright claustrophobic. Growing families won’t be able to handle a too small or oddly shaped bathroom. Stop crowding yourself and start looking at bathroom remodeling ideas. It will help a contractor to see what you like and discuss what works with the layout of your home. Imagine a new shower design that can hold your soaps and such without compromising space.

You Need to See the Light

Pay attention to the lighting in your bathroom. Some bathrooms are too bright which makes it hard to apply makeup. Or the lighting can be overwhelming to your senses and go against the calm atmosphere you desire. Dim lighting can be an annoyance and also a safety hazard. More falls tend to happen in dark or dimly lit spaces. Accessible bathroom remodeling ideas often include changing up light fixtures and the types of lighting you have. There are tons of ways to add lighting and get the right level of brightness. Don’t forget to consider adding or accentuating some windows for natural light.

Personalized and Up to Date Style

If the rest of the home reflects your style and the bathroom doesn’t, it’s time for a remodel. Homeowners tend to overlook the bathroom when doing home remodeling. Look around and notice what your bathroom is like. Did the toilet and sink come from the 1970’s in pink or avocado? Are bathroom fixtures rusted? Cabinet doors that don’t quite close all the way or drawers that have gaps are a sign you need to remodel.
